What do we assess together?
Allergen assessment brings together the product recipe, compound ingredients and supplier documents. The label's presentation of information is reviewed with reference to current FDA allergen guidance.
Potential production cross-contact cannot be determined from a packaging image. The business's risk assessment is requested to support precautionary statements; these statements are not an automatic substitute for complete ingredient declarations.
